This Morning viewers accused Rylan Clarke and Rochelle Humes of giving the chancellor Rishi Sunak an easy ride when they sat down to chat with him on Tuesday’s show.
Clark and Humes covered a wide range of topics, from the Snack Monday fast to the ban on disposable e-cigarettes to his feelings on the junior doctors’ strike.

Political interviews were not the only important issue on Tuesday’s schedule for Mr Clarke and Mr Humes, who also spoke to some of the families of the victims of the Nottingham attack.
Valdo Calokane murdered Ian Coates, Barnaby Webber and Grace O’Malley Kumar in Nottingham last summer, and the parents of students Webber and O’Malley Kumar visited this morning to share their thoughts on Calocane’s sentence.
